Professor Joyner moderated a debate on policy toward Iraq and whether the U.S. should engage in military action to remove Saddam Hussein. Among the topics they addressed were Iraqi weapons capability, stability in the Middle East, and building an international coalition to take action against Iraq. Following their formal presentations they answered questions from the audience. close
